New Middletown is a small town in Indiana with a population of 67. Residents earn $76,250 per year, which is 1% above the national average.
Based on current data, New Middletown receives an overall livability score of 3.5 out of 5.0, earning a grade of B+. Key strengths include affordable housing, abundant sunshine, a low poverty rate. Areas to be aware of include above-average unemployment. New Middletown offers a solid quality of life with a good balance of affordability, safety, and opportunity.
The median household income in New Middletown is $76,250, roughly in line with the national average of $75,149. At 8.2%, unemployment is notably high. Only 7.7% of residents live below the poverty line, well below the national rate of 12.4%. Workers commute an average of 31 minutes.
The median home value in New Middletown is $116,700, 59% below the national median — off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$850 per month, below the national average — a plus for affordability. At just 1.5x median income, home prices are very affordable relative to local earnings.
13.6%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 93.2% have completed high school. Area schools have an average test score of 6/10.
New Middletown enjoys a moderate climate with an average annual temperature of 56°F. Winters average 33°F in January while summers reach 77°F in July. With 290 sunny days per year, residents enjoy well above the national average of sunshine. Annual precipitation totals 51.0 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.
